0

XDebug を使用して大規模な MVC アプリケーションのプロファイリングを行っていますが、ファイル名 (.php) ではなく URI で個々のリクエストをプロファイリングする方がはるかに簡単です。複数のリクエストが内部関数を介して行われ、1 回のページ更新で複数のグラインド ファイルが作成されるためです。

%p = プロセス ID、%t = タイムスタンプ、%s = スクリプト名 ( var_path_to_example.php ) を見ました。

ファイルの名前を、grind.{domain}{path}.%p のような名前にすることができれば、はるかに簡単になります。

これは可能ですか?私は、後で何をするかもしれない他の文字列フォーマットの置き換えを見つけることができませんでした。

単一ページの更新では現在、4 つのグラインド ファイル (インデックス用に 3 つ、メイン リクエスト用に 1 つ、メディア コンプレッサー用に 2 つ) と、メディア パス リライターおよびリサイザーである img.php 用に 1 つが作成されます。

この状況では、これらすべてを単一の www.example.com/path/to/controller.grind に結合することが望ましいでしょう。

4

1 に答える 1